@allie456 My first was breech with her head in my right rib cage constantly, like around my gallbladder (no wonder it ended up needing to be removed!?). I did spinning babies, in particular the inversions they show on an ironing board and chiropractic care. I was already doing maintenance chiro 1x per month, but once I learned she was breech the chiropractor had me on my back and pushed into each side of my pelvis and did some other things to help release ligaments and whatnot. DD flipped head down maybe a day after that appointment (~33 weeks), so I attribute it to that. This time around baby boy is transverse with his head on my right side, occasionally in my ribs, but mostly a little lower. I've started doing the forward leaning inversions, I'm getting a massage this week (I think my pelvis is tight again), and I plan on doing chiropractic care again too.

For those dealing with heartburn, my doctor said Pepcid was safe. When my heartburn was really bad I took it for about 3 days and it really helped. I keep Tums in my purse at all times and will pop one if I'm having some heartburn but on days it's bad I usually go back to the once-a-day Pepcid. Drinking a glass of warm milk was also the only thing that provided immediate relief when it was really really bad. I read somewhere (sorry if it was here) that doing the eagle pose with your arms helps if it's at the peak of the heartburn and I've found it to help a tiny bit as well.
